What Does a Data Center Engineer Do?
A Data Center Engineer is responsible for managing data centers, ensuring infrastructure security, and maintaining high operational efficiency. Professionals in this role ensure the reliable operation of servers, storage systems, and network connections. They also manage capacity planning, maintenance processes, and disaster recovery plans. Additionally, they play an active role in technical areas such as operating systems, network infrastructure, and power management.

What Education and Certifications Are Required for Data Center Engineer Job Listings?
To work as a Data Center Engineer, a bachelor’s degree in Computer Engineering, Electrical and Electronics Engineering, or a related field is generally required. In addition, certifications in data center management, network security, or system engineering (such as Cisco, CompTIA Server+, VMware) can help candidates stand out. Specialized training programs and courses in this field can also strengthen applications.

Which Programming Languages Are Required in Data Center Engineer Job Listings?
Data Center Engineering is not typically a programming-focused role; however, automation and scripting skills may be required in some cases. Languages such as Python, Bash, and PowerShell are commonly used for server management and network automation. Knowledge of software tools and scripts used in network management and system integration processes is also beneficial. If job listings specify particular programming or scripting languages, highlighting your experience with those languages can strengthen your application.

Job Description
On behalf of Huawei, we are seeking a Technical Support Engineer (Data Center / Infrastructure) to support nationwide data center operations, hardware deployment, and customer acceptance processes. This role involves hands-on infrastructure implementation, system integration, and direct customer engagement to ensure successful delivery, testing, and go-live of telecom and IT infrastructure projects.
Key Responsibilities
- Hardware installation and IP configuration in data center environments
- Mid-level hardware troubleshooting and component replacement (Disk, RAID/Disk Cards, Network Cards, Memory, PSU)
- Preparation of LLD (Low-Level Design) documentation
- Conducting Site Surveys and evaluating data-room conditions and availability
- Managing hardware User Acceptance Testing (UAT) processes
- Presenting system upgrades, patches, and deployments to customers for approval
- Reporting defects, performing troubleshooting, log tracing, and regression testing
- Providing night operation support during go-live activities
- Performing service checks and configuration verification in test and production environments
- Working closely with customers to understand requirements and ensure successful UAT execution
- Creating yearly budget assumptions
- Managing Purchase Orders (PO)
- Ensuring basic EHS compliance (training will be provided)
- Documentation management, document scanning and archiving
- Developing alternative technical solutions when required
- Business travel across Turkey
Required Technical Qualifications
- Good command of Unix/Linux terminal commands
- General knowledge of database systems and SQL queries
- Basic server network operations knowledge
- Familiarity with Ethernet/Bond structures, routing concepts, whitelist/blacklist implementations
- Experience with firmware updates
- Understanding of server infrastructure environments
